Loose Fit V-Neck T-Shirts

I have been meaning to purchase American Apparel V-necks for a while, but never got around to it due to the steep price. Dat shit expensive. Recently I was at Target with my mom and picked up a couple of these "Mossimo Supply Co. Juniors Short Sleeve Pocket Vee Tees," also know as the Boyfriend Tee. I got a few in size medium and my mom did too -- though she thought she looked manly in them and hated em. I, on the other hand, was absolutely in love and overjoyed at finally finding the perfect long, cheap, and comfy V-neck. I assure you, ignore how the model looks in them on the website -- that is not how they look on me.

Coming in at a truly Amazonian height of 5'4, tut tut, a size M hits nice and loose at the perfect area of my legs. You know, that special point where the shirt covers up just the right part of my upper thigh and hips to make my legs look long and thin (especially when wearing a heel on the bottom -- naturally I'm opting for suede booties at the moment... I'm a girl obsessed.). It's also that perfect loose fit where I can tuck them into the front of my pant and have a little slouchy, casual action going on. Have I mentioned the best part about these shirts? They are currently $8 dollars. HELLO!

Massimo Mix & Match Bandeau Swim Top

Hello all, welcome to the latest meeting of the Itty Bitty Titty Committee! Thanks for coming out today, I see we have a small crowd... ;) Just kidding, this post is for woman of all bust sizes! It's time to discuss my latest tiny (and from what I've heard, larger) boob rave product, Target's Massimo bandeau swim top. "A whole blog post related to a bandeau top Chelsea?" you ask. Well... YES! As a girl with a bust that begins the alphabet, I've always found bandeau tops to be difficult to wear (and I think this is true for most breast sizes, really). Now, I have been able to find ones tiny enough to fit around my chest without fearing that any splash could send it falling towards my bottoms... BUT in order for them to fit well, I'd have to sacrifice the appearance of my tiny boobs into some sort of squishy, flat, and/or pointed object. I think the real problem is when there is some sort of knot in the middle the pulls the fabric to the center, but I also don't like the look of a sporty block across my chest.

The key is to find a top that looks cute, but also offers a cup shape that doesn't distort (but rather supports and enhances) the shape of natural breasts. I think the key in the design of these ones from Target is that they offer a cute shape that has something going on in the middle, without pulling or shaping the boobs weirdly in the process. They aren't thin, they cover the whole boob -- top to bottom -- (though that's not saying much) and each cup has support on all four corners. Four, secure corners -- I think that's the secret for mitigating pointy boob and allowing for the natural look! These also have removable pads, which are so thin it's like they aren't even there, and come with attachable straps. I prefer to keep the pads in because I like to avoid headlights as much as possible!


[ massimo bandeau swim top - $12.58 - 17.99 ]

I know it might sound strange to analyze the shape of a bandeau top so closely, but when did I ever claim to not be strange! I can't rave enough about how much I love these swim tops, especially given the array of colors (not all pictured). I bought some online (last week) and some in-store (back in March)... in fact, I own 5 different colors -- a purple, black, dark grey, mustard, and a teal. See for yourself tiny and large boobed friends! I honestly feel like this is a universal bandeau for boobs of all sizes. According to review comments on Target's website, this top even works for larger cup sizes -- one 34C woman claimed to play beach volleyball in it with no problems!
